How they compare
Zambia currently reports -5.0% against -10.2% in Democratic Republic of the Congo, a difference of 5.2%.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 23 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Zambia ahead.
Democratic Republic of the Congo ranks 149th and Zambia ranks 145th of 153 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Democratic Republic of the Congo averaged higher in 1 and Zambia in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Democratic Republic of the Congo | Zambia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 2.3% | 0.4% | 2.0% | Democratic Republic of the Congo |
| 2010s | -2.3% | -0.4% | 2.0% | Zambia |
| 2020s | -10.2% | -5.9% | 4.3% | Zambia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
